Disaster Medicine 2021 in Luhačovice

From 14th to 16th September 2021, the XXIII. year of the International Conference Disaster Medicine in Luhačovice was held. The event was realized in cooperation with the Faculty of Logistics and Crisis Management of Tomas Bata University in Zlín and the company EGO Zlín, spol. s r.o. This MEKA 2021 was co-financed by Zlín region.
The conference was attended by over 180 visitors from 8 countries. The content of the conference focused on current topic, which is the lessons learned from the COVID-19 pandemic, and topics were deliberately chosen considering the coverage of the maximum number of points and areas concerned. Crisis managers, doctors, psychologists, representatives of fire and rescue services, representatives from the ministry, regional authorities, but also veterinary experts were able to present their observations.
The opening ceremony of the conference was realized by MUDr. Vladímír Lengvarský, MBA, the Minister of Health of the Slovak Republic; Ing. Marian Ležák, Mayor of Luhačovice; MUDr. Olga Sehnalová, MBA and by Ing. Pavel Kostka.

International Workshop BIOHAZARD TEAM 2025 Brought Key Insights for Advancing High-Consequence Infectious Disease Response

The international workshop BIOHAZARD TEAM 2025 took place on 2 December 2025 at the EGO Zlín Academy. Experts from the Czech Republic, Slovakia, Poland, and Austria shared their experience in managing high-consequence infectious diseases and provided valuable feedback for further development of equipment and procedures used by biohazard response teams.
